Fitness Studio
Category Uncategorized

Какими способами программные разработки осуществляют контроль качества

Нынешняя проектирование софта нереализуема без всеобъемлющей структуры мониторинга надежности. Каждый день миллионы клиентов взаимодействуют с многочисленными приложениями, интернет-платформами и цифровыми разработками, ожидая от них стабильной функциональности, секьюрности и соответствия описанному возможностям. Система гарантирования надежности программных разработок представляет собой многоуровневую систему контроля, анализа и мониторинга, которая поддерживает разработку на всех фазах его существования.

Что именно определяют качеством в цифровых разработках

Стандарт ПО Драгон мани определяется рядом характеристик, которые в целом формируют потребительский опыт и технологическую надежность продукта. Возможности составляет основополагающим показателем – программа призвана реализовывать все указанные функции в соответствии с технологическими требованиями и надеждами пользователей.

Надежность цифрового разработки проявляется в его умении действовать без сбоев в многочисленных обстоятельствах использования. Это включает стабильность к неожиданным входным данным, адекватную обработку неверных условий и умение возобновляться после кратковременных проблем. Эффективность определяет темп реализации операций, длительность отклика приложения на пользовательские команды и оптимальность задействования системных ресурсов.

Простота использования показывает, как доступным и приятным представляется взаимодействие с программой для конечных клиентов. Сюда включаются удобство интерфейса Драгон мани казино, разумность управления, доступность для граждан с специальными способностями и совокупная доступность понимания возможностей.

Сопровождаемость программного кода воздействует на возможность его дальнейшего развития и сопровождения. Профессионально созданный программа должен быть понятным, структурированным, качественно оформленным и организованным таким образом, чтобы прочие программисты смогли просто в нем понять и добавить необходимые корректировки.

Какими методами проверяют, что все функционирует по спецификациям

Контроль соответствия цифрового решения условиям инициируется с скрупулезного изучения технического задания и функциональных спецификаций. Отдел тестирования создает подробные тест-кейсы, которые включают все представленные в документации случаи использования системы Dragon Money. Всякий тест-кейс имеет определенные этапы для воспроизведения, предполагаемые результаты и критерии успешного завершения проверки.

Таблица трассируемости требований содействует проверить, что любое требование включено соответствующими испытаниями, а всякий тест ассоциирован с специфическим условием. Это обеспечивает предотвратить обстоятельств, когда важная возможности оказывается неконтролируемой или когда расходуется ресурс на проверку мнимых спецификаций.

Приемочное тестирование осуществляется с участием заказчиков или представителей отделов, которые лучше всего знают, как программа обязана работать в действительных обстоятельствах. Они контролируют не только технологическую точность выполнения, но и согласованность бизнес-процессам и потребительским предположениям.

Возвратное испытание подтверждает, что новые изменения в системе не повредили предварительно работавший функционал. После каждого модернизации или коррекции дефектов активируется группа тестов, контролирующих основные функции приложения.

Почему контроль стартует еще до разработки кода

Нынешний способ к гарантированию надежности подразумевает деятельное вовлечение специалистов по контролю на первоначальных этапах программы:

  • Исследование условий позволяет обнаружить ошибки, противоречия и пробелы в технических условиях до начала разработки.
  • Разработка тестовых вариантов помогает полнее понять ожидаемое работу приложения и конкретизировать нюансы реализации.
  • Подготовка контрольных данных и испытательной инфраструктуры сберегает ресурс на дальнейших стадиях.
  • Разработка тактики тестирования устанавливает необходимые средства и периоды для качественной проверки.
  • Формирование автоматических испытаний может начинаться синхронно с созданием центрального программы.

Подобный подход, известный как “сдвиг влево” в проверке, значительно сокращает цену коррекции дефектов, потому что их обнаружение и устранение на первоначальных фазах предполагает сокращенных расходов времени и средств. Кроме того, начальное включение тестировщиков в процесс способствует развитию единого восприятия разработки у полной команды разработки Драгон мани.

Которые разновидности тестирования применяют: ручным способом и механически

Ручное тестирование продолжает быть необходимым средством для контроля клиентского взаимодействия, исследовательского проверки и контроля многоуровневых бизнес-сценариев. Специалисты реализуют функцию финальных пользователей, взаимодействуя с программой через пользовательский интерфейс и изучая простоту использования, разумность работы и соответствие предположениям.

Поисковое испытание позволяет найти неожиданные баги и неполадки, которые не были заложены в стандартных проверках. Квалифицированные специалисты используют свое знание предметной области и технологическую чутье для выявления возможных слабых мест в системе.

Механизированное проверка эффективно для контроля циклических сценариев, повторного тестирования и контроля больших количеств материалов. Программные проверки могут выполняться круглосуточно, не предполагают участия оператора и гарантируют устойчивые итоги проверки.

Единичное тестирование проверяет изолированные компоненты приложения Dragon Money в отдельности от остальной программы. Разработчики формируют проверки для своего программирования, которые активируются при любом корректировке и способствуют оперативно обнаруживать неполадки на этапе отдельных функций или групп.

Интеграционное проверка концентрируется на проверке связи между разными компонентами и блоками системы. Оно содействует выявить неполадки в взаимодействиях, передаче данных между частями и общей построении решения.

Как обнаруживают дефекты на отличающихся стадиях разработки

На этапе планирования и проектирования дефекты обнаруживаются через анализ технических условий, изучение архитектурных подходов и моделирование потребительских ситуаций. Специалисты разных специализаций анализируют бумаги, обнаруживают потенциальные неполадки и предлагают оптимизации до старта деятельной программирования.

Во время написания программы кодеры используют статический исследование программирования, который механически тестирует программу Драгон мани на совместимость стандартам кодирования, потенциальные уязвимости защиты и стандартные ошибки программирования. Современные объединенные среды разработки содержат инструменты, которые подсвечивают неполадки сразу в процессе создания кода.

Код-ревью составляет собой процедуру взаимной проверки кода кодерами. Товарищи исследуют разработанный программу с позиции разумности функционирования, соответствия нормам команды, вероятных неполадок производительности и возможностей для улучшения. Этот процесс не только содействует обнаружить дефекты, но и помогает передаче опытом в команде.

Подвижное тестирование выполняется на действующей системе и содержит многочисленные типы операционного и вспомогательного испытания. Специалисты активируют систему с различными информацией, проверяют работу в предельных обстоятельствах и изучают выводы исполнения.

Почему необходимо контролировать защищенность и оборону информации

Секьюрность технических разработок Dragon Money является жизненно необходимым фактором качества в эпоху автоматизации и увеличивающихся цифровых опасностей. Взломы секьюрности могут вызвать не только к экономическим ущербу, но и к критическому вреду репутации компании, утрате веры заказчиков и юридическим итогам.

Проверка защищенности охватывает проверку аутентификации и разрешения клиентов, защиты от главных видов угроз, таких как внедрения запросов, XSS и фальсификация междоменных обращений. Профессионалы по защите исследуют структуру приложения с позиции потенциальных угроз и контролируют эффективность внедренных охранных механизмов.

Оборона персональных информации предполагает повышенного сосредоточенности в связи с ужесточением правовых норм в области секретности. Системы обязаны корректно обрабатывать, сохранять и пересылать конфиденциальную сведения, гарантировать возможность ликвидации информации по требованию юзеров и придерживаться правила минимизации получения данных.

Шифровальная оборона материалов Драгон мани казино тестируется на вопрос задействования актуальных алгоритмов защиты, правильной реализации протоколов защиты и адекватного контроля паролями. Слабые места в криптографии могут сделать всю систему защиты бесполезной.

Какими методами контролируют быстроту, загрузку и стабильность

Быстродействие ПО проверяется через комплекс нагрузочных проверок, которые воспроизводят многочисленные случаи применения системы в практических ситуациях. Загрузочное тестирование устанавливает, как программа функционирует при планируемом количестве клиентов и действий.

Экстремальное проверка содействует обнаружить момент сбоя программы, планомерно увеличивая загрузку до предельных значений. Это дает возможность осознать границы способностей приложения и тестировать, в какой степени адекватно она ухудшается при перегрузке.

Тестирование устойчивости содержит продолжительные контроль работы программы Драгон мани под постоянной напряжением для обнаружения расхода памяти, поэтапного снижения быстродействия и других сложностей, которые выражаются только при долговременной функционировании.

Мониторинг эффективности во время тестирования включает наблюдение использования CPU, оперативной памяти, накопителей и коммуникационных средств. Эти показатели помогают обнаружить проблемные зоны в архитектуре и оптимизировать производительность программы.

Что делают, если ошибка найдена перед релизом

Выявление бага перед запуском продукта инициирует процесс анализа серьезности сложности и принятия определения о дальнейших шагах. Важные баги, которые могут привести к лишению данных, нарушению защиты или абсолютной неисправности программы, предполагают немедленного устранения.

Процедура регулирования багами содержит детальное документирование обнаруженной сложности с обозначением шагов для воспроизведения, условий, в при которых выражается дефект, и планируемого функционирования приложения. Команда разработки исследует ошибку, выявляет источник и составляет планы исправление.

Ранжирование коррекций строится на влиянии ошибки на клиентов Драгон мани казино, периодичности ее выражения и сложности устранения. Определенные мелкие проблемы могут быть перенаправлены до следующего релиза, если их устранение требует значительных изменений в программе.

После коррекции ошибки проводится верификационное проверка, которое доказывает, что неполадка исправлена, а также регрессионное тестирование для контроля того, что коррекция не вызвало к появлению дополнительных ошибок в других частях программы.